PAVERPOL SCULPTURES with LORELEI KOZSAN

Paverpol is a textile and decoration hardener where you dip natural materials, such as cotton, silk, wool, burlap, leather, dried moss, etc.  into Paverpol and it will become rock hard.  The thicker the fiber the harder it will be after curing. Paverpol dries fast, but slowly enough to allow plenty of working time.  After it has hardened, you have created a beautiful decoration or sculpture, which can be used indoors, as well as outdoors.  It is also possible to combine Paverpol with paper, self-hardening clay, wood, pottery, etc.   This two day Paverpol course will provide you with basic knowledge and techniques to create your own sculpture or decoration.  No previous experience is required.
